Chapter 1.71 - Verse 7

Sanskrit Text

तत्र देवा निजघ्नुर्यान्दानवान्युधि संगतान् तान्पुनर्जीवयामास काव्यो विद्याबलाश्रयात् ततस्ते पुनरुत्थाय योधयां चक्रिरे सुरान्

English Translation

From the desire of securing victory, the celestials appointed the Rishi who was the son of Angirasa (Brihaspati) as their priest to conduct their sacrifices; and their opponents appointed Ushanas (Shukra) as their priest for the same purpose. There was much boastful rivalry between these two Brahmanas. All those Danavas that were killed in battle by the Devas were revived by that sage (Shukra) with the power of his knowledge; and they, thus being made alive, fought again with the celestial.
